Victorian Greeting Card - Dining Guinea-Pigs
Mother guinea-pig about to feed 4 young guinea-pigs at the dining table. Date: circa 1890

This sweet and anthropomorphic illustration, circa 1890, is a beautiful example of the playful and imaginative nature of Victorian-era greeting cards. The use of anthropomorphism, where animals are given human characteristics and behaviors, was a popular trend during this time, adding an extra layer of charm and appeal to these cards.
